Self-help repossession means a repossession without the courts being involved. In self-help repossession, if a lender decides you’ve defaulted on your loan, they can seize your car and sell it without even getting permission from the court or police. This type of repossession is completely legal in most states, including Tennessee; but it can lead to a LOT of problems. Without the courts involved, these repo agents don’t have to prove they have a right to your car. They just take it, which can look a lot like stealing. Popular Memphis book retailer Davis-Kidd is going up for auction tomorrow in Cincinnati, along with other stores of parent company The Joseph-Beth Group. Joseph-Beth filed bankruptcy in November. Davis-Kidd has been a Memphis favorite for decades and is the go-to shop for book signings, coffee dates, and children’s events. It is also a neighbor of ours, located just across the street in the Laurelwood Shopping Center. Bidders expected on Wednesday include the head of Davis-Kidd’s parent company, who desires to keep the store open and increase its profitability. At least 900 patients in Tennessee have been injected with a steroid medication linked to a deadly meningitis outbreak around the country. The steroid, which is meant to treat back pain, was supplied by a Massachusetts specialty pharmacy called New England Compounding Center (NECC). Its chemical name is preservative-free methylprednisolone acetate. Tennessee was the first state to diagnose anyone from the meningitis outbreak; and the state still has the most reported cases by far, including multiple deaths. Two Tennessee clinics have administered the drug to at least over 900 patients. The fungal meningitis is not contagious; and it can be treated with high doses of anti-fungal medication.
